Sweetspots: Take Stock to help make winning a good tradition
William Haggas has a 28 per cent strike-rate at Thirsk and sends one horse there, Extra Large (6.10). This son of Dubawi will have learned a lot from a pleasing debut fourth at Chelmsford.
Harry Stock does well at Worcester, with a 33 per cent strike-rate, and goes there for one ride, Good Tradition (6.50). The improving seven-year-old was an easy winner at Stratford last time.

Trainer Olly Murphy has a 39 per cent strike-rate two weeks either side of today’s date. Cape Icon has his first run for him in the 4.50 at Chelmsford.
